HomeMy WebLinkAboutPS 2017-06-05 Item 2A - Permit - Fireworks Permit for July 4th Event with Western Display FireworksCity of Tukwila INFORMATIONAL MEMORANDUM Allen Ekberg, Mayor TO: Public Safety Committee FROM: Jay Wittwer, Fire Chief BY: BIC Don Tomaso, Fire Marshal CC: Mayor Ekberg DATE: May 24, 2017 SUBJECT: Fireworks Permit for 4th of July at Starfire ISSUE Require City Council approval for the annual fireworks permit for the Tukwila Parks and Recreation Family 4th at Starfire Sports Complex. BACKGROUND The City of Tukwila has been sponsoring a family oriented 4th of July celebration for the last 15 years. This is one of the most successful City sponsored events in terms of public attendance and participation. This event will draw in excess of 5,000 people to the park to view and participate in the festivities scheduled by Parks and Recreation. DISCUSSION Parks and Recreation has retained the same fireworks company, Western Display Fireworks, Ltd., a company with 63 years of experience in public displays. We will use the same location as last year to avoid having to protect the sports turf fields in the northeast corner of the facility. This fireworks discharge location will be in the southwest corner of the facility on the natural grass fields. Additionally, the largest aerial shell will be 3 "; this allows for a smaller safety perimeter. Western Display has also proposed several ground displays that the crowd will be able to see when looking south. FINANCIAL IMPACT This event is funded through the Parks and Recreation Department. RECOMMENDATION Staff recommends that Council approve the permit at the June 19, 2017 Regular Meeting Consent Agenda. Notify FAA specialist at 425-227-2536 or 425 - 227- 2500. 3. Establish Safety perimeter a minimum of 30 minutes prior to display start. 4. Have Pyrotechnicians in visible uniform clothing. 5. No Pyrotechnics shall be delivered to site prior to the day of the display. 6. All personnel inside the safety perimeter shall use Personnel Protective equipment as outlined in NFPA 1123. 7. Only Pyrotechnicians, Safety Monitors and Fire Watch personnel will be within the safety perimeter. 8. Portable fire extinguishers shall be in place prior to unloading of pyrotechnics from transport vehicle. (3 -A 40 BC Minimum Size) 9. 4 - Tukwila Police officers shall be on site a minimum of 30 minutes prior to the start of the display for crowd control, and shall remain for a minimum of 30 minutes past the end of the display or the crowd disperses. (2 additional Tukwila Police officers shall be available to respond to the site if requested.) Tukwila Fire Department shall inspect mortar racks prior to loading of any pyrotechnic shells. 11.Tukwila Fire Department shall inspect all static displays upon completion of set up. 12. Two Tukwila Fire Department apparatus shall be on location prior to the start of the display. (One will be an overtime staffed engine) 13. Two additional overtime firefighters will be the designated fire watch personnel assigned to the Starfire turf practice fields South of Starfire's main building. 14. Any breech of the safety perimeter shall suspend the display until the perimeter is cleared and re— established. 15. Upon completion of the display, the fallout area shall be checked for unexploded shells. Cleaning of debris, if not practical on the night of the event shall be at first light the next day. 16. No combustible materials shall be stored inside the safety perimeter. They have applied for the permit for a public fireworks display at the Starfire Sports Complex, 14800 Starfire Way. Western Display is a licensed Pyrotechnic Company with the State of Washington. The display will be held in conjunction with the City's planned event, on July 4, ''Family Fun at the Fort ", being organized by the Parks and Recreation Department. This will be a 20 to 30 minute show starting at approximately 2200 hours. The fireworks will be transported to the site in the AM of July 4 and will be under the required supervision until they are discharged. The mortar tubes and support equipment will be brought to the location on July 4. The application was reviewed for adherence to the requirements under WAC 212 -17 and accepted industry standards; we find everything is within these guidelines. The display will be held again in the Southwest corner of the facility. We will however, have a small portion of the 6720 Fort Dent Way Office building within the South edge of the fallout zone. Crowd control can be a potential issue, as the crowd that assembles to watch the fireworks show has increased every year. Last year the traffic leaving the site was managed with the available Tukwila Police on site and available patrol units. To mitigate these issues, 1 believe the following measures should be done: • Stage two fire apparatus at the site: one apparatus on each side of the river in order to cover the 6720 Fort Dent Office building. One unit will be the overtime apparatus staffing the event and then one on duty apparatus. Apparatus shall be out of service during the display and for 30 minutes following the display.
